IDF to probe soldiers' conduct in Kusra, investigate time taken to evacuate extremists

The IDF will conduct a probe into the events that occurred in the West Bank village of Kusra over the past week, and the findings will be presented to Chief of Staff Eyal Zamir, a representative of the military spokesperson confirmed to The Jerusalem Post on Friday.

"This was a serious incident, and it will be investigated," the representative said.

According to a report published by N12, the investigation will cover, among other things, why it took soldiers 48 hours to initially evacuate the illegal outpost set up by extremist settlers, and why it took an additional day to remove the outpost a second time after the extremists returned.
